[NORM MCGAUGHEY] Right, on Friday Katie Heefner and I, our teacher specialist, actually spent
some time with the Advisory Board at Hood and really spent some time with some local
business people as well as really trying to find a way to get more people involved in
computer science because we know there's 19,000 jobs right now that aren't filled
in the computer science industry.
And, so for the last three years we began integrating coding and computer science in
middle school and also the development of the foundations of computer science at the
high school level which enables you to receive your Tech Ed credit has really bolstered our
numbers.
And, we're starting to really see, um, some momentum in that field.
And, um, the next objective, one of the things we're doing is, is rewriting the curriculum
in our seventh grade communication techniques to expose more middle school kids to the computer
science because we really feel that's the time where they begin thinking about their
future so we're excited about it.

[NORM] Right, and, and I think it's more in showing the students what computer science
isn't.
To me it's really a medium for like problem solving and self-expression and it's everywhere.
One of the new courses that Hood is coming out with is Musical Computation, utilizing
computer and coding for music, so there's, I think if we just get more students exposed
to it they'll realize that, you know, this, this might be something for me.
We know that, um, really our goal is nontraditional students because we know a female in high
school that takes one class of computer science is ten times more likely to major in computer
science in college.
So, maybe just that one class will you know spark that interest.
